search_jobs ~387
Search 1M+ job listings from 20K+ companies. Supports keyword search, AI semantic search, filters for location, salary, remote type, seniority, skills, and more.
| Name | Type | Req | Description |
|---|---|---|---|
| company | string | – | Company domain filter, e.g. "stripe.com" |
| countries | string | – | Comma-separated ISO country codes, e.g. "US,GB,DE" |
| employment_type | string | – | – |
| job_function | string | – | – |
| location | string | – | Location filter, e.g. "Remote", "San Francisco", "Germany" |
| page | number | – | – |
| per_page | number | – | Results per page (max 100) |
| posted_within | string | – | Time window: "24h", "7d", "30d" — only jobs posted within this period |
| query | string | – | Keyword search (title, company, skills). Use * for all jobs. |
| remote_type | string | – | Remote work policy |
| salary_max | number | – | Maximum annual salary in USD |
| salary_min | number | – | Minimum annual salary in USD |
| semantic_query | string | – | AI semantic search. Works best with job-title-like queries (e.g. "machine learning engineer", "senior devops"). Supported for remote + tech jobs only. |
| seniority | string | – | Comma-separated: Entry, Mid Level, Senior, Staff, Principal, Manager, Internship, Director, Lead, C Level |
| skills | string | – | Comma-separated required skills, e.g. "Python,AWS,Kubernetes" |
| sort_by | string | – | Sort: "posted_at:desc" (newest, default), "posted_at:asc" (oldest), "salary_max_usd:desc" (highest paid), "salary_min_usd:asc" (lowest paid) |

What is the JobDataLake MCP server?
JobDataLake is an MCP server listed in the public MCP registry as io.github.echojobsio/jdl-mcp-server. Search 1M+ enriched job listings. Filter by skills, salary, location, and more. Free. This page covers its npm package (@jobdatalake/mcp-server).
Is the JobDataLake MCP server safe to use?
JobDataLake scores 80 out of 100 on VerifyMCP. We found no known CVEs affecting it as of 20 September 2026. It declares no install or post-install scripts. That is a record of what we were able to check automatically, not an endorsement. The category breakdown on this page shows every signal behind the number, including the ones we could not confirm.
What tools does the JobDataLake MCP server expose?
JobDataLake exposes 5 tools: search_jobs, get_job, get_company, find_similar_jobs, get_filter_options. Their descriptions and schemas cost roughly 616 tokens of context every time the server is loaded.
Is the JobDataLake MCP server still maintained?
JobDataLake is still listed as active in the MCP registry. We last reached this channel on 20 September 2026. Those dates come from our own scans of the registry and the channel itself, not from anything the publisher announced.
What licence is the JobDataLake MCP server under?
JobDataLake declares the MIT licence, which is OSI-approved. That covers the source only, and says nothing about the cost of any service it calls.
